Saving money online begins with awareness and smart habits. It starts by tracking spending using free apps or browser tools to identify patterns. From there, users can apply simple yet effective methods: cutting recurring subscriptions, negotiating bills, using coupon-laden shopping platforms, or shifting to more affordable service providers. Many find success by automating savings—setting up transfers to a separate account before paying standard expenses. These actions, grounded in real choices rather than hard fixes, create lasting financial discipline without major lifestyle overhauls.
Common Questions About How Can I Save Money Online
How do I stop overspending without feeling deprived?
By identifying needs versus wants and scheduling intentional check-ins on spending habits, users gradually build control. The key is progress, not perfection.
Can I save money while still enjoying daily life?
Absolutely. Thoughtful swaps—like choosing generic brands, using public transit, or meal prepping—can reduce expenses while maintaining fulfillment.

Is it possible to save money without quitting a job?
Yes. Small but consistent changes add up. Automating savings and auditing subscriptions alone save thousands annually without requiring career shifts.
